Baku hosts high-level roundtable on strengthening climate legislation

30 September 2025 11:29

During Baku Climate Week, a High-Level Roundtable on Strengthening Climate Legislation and Institutions brought together lawmakers, experts, and private sector representatives to discuss advancing national climate action.

According to local media, deputies of the Milli Majlis, along with specialists and business leaders, participated in the discussions.

The main focus was on shaping new national climate commitments (NDCs), developing carbon markets, and creating conditions for a just transition to net-zero emissions. The discussions highlighted the critical role of science, business, and civil society in achieving these goals.

Participants were introduced to the GLOBE Parliamentary Guide on Article 6 and Carbon Markets, prepared ahead of the Article 6 Dialogue under the Paris Agreement, scheduled for COP30 in Belém, Brazil.

The roundtable also examined international experiences in climate legislation, considered the role of independent advisory councils, and emphasised the private sector’s contribution to implementing national climate strategies.

The meeting underscored that as global average temperatures are expected to rise further under current trends, legislative action, government oversight, and the mobilisation of public consensus are essential for effective climate governance.
